How To Do Nothing by Jenny Odell courts-and-justice They tell tales of leavingA galvanising critique of the forces vying for our attention and our personal information that redefines what we view as productivity and reveals what weve been too distracted to see about ourselves and our world. Nothing is harder to do these days than nothing. But in a world where our value is determined by our data productivity, doing nothing may be our most important form of resistance. So argues artist and critic Jenny Odell in this field guide
